How to Play

The goal is to clear the board without detonating any mines. Use logic and deduction to safely reveal all non-mine cells!

Game Rules

  • Reveal cells: Left-click on a cell to reveal it
  • Flag mines: Right-click on a cell to mark it with a flag
  • Numbers: Each number indicates how many mines are adjacent to that cell
  • Empty cells: Cells with no adjacent mines will automatically reveal nearby cells
  • Win condition: Reveal all non-mine cells without clicking on a mine
  • Game over: Clicking on a mine ends the game

Difficulty Levels

Easy: 8×8 grid with 10 mines
Medium: 12×12 grid with 20 mines
Hard: 16×16 grid with 40 mines

Tips & Strategy

  • Start by clicking corners and edges - they have fewer adjacent cells
  • Use flags to mark suspected mines and keep track of dangerous areas
  • Look for patterns: a "1" touching one unrevealed cell means that cell is a mine
  • A "1" touching only one unrevealed cell with other revealed cells means that cell is a mine
  • Count flags and compare with the mine counter to track your progress
  • Take your time - rushing often leads to mistakes!
